Identify the value of x that makes each pair of ratios equivalent. 2:x and 12:18

Respuesta :

LerenStudy LerenStudy
  • 03-01-2018
Alright, so in this you're going to want to set the ratios equal as follows:

2/12 = x/18
Therefore by cross-multiplying:
2*18 = 12x
36=12x
36/12=x
x=3
